CodeLighthouse features and specs

  • Real-time error monitoring
    CodeLighthouse provides real-time error tracking and monitoring for applications, allowing developers to quickly identify and respond to issues as they occur in production environments.
  • Easy integration
    The platform offers straightforward integration with popular programming languages and frameworks, making it relatively simple for development teams to get started with minimal setup effort.
  • Actionable error insights
    CodeLighthouse provides detailed error reports with contextual information, stack traces, and relevant metadata that help developers quickly diagnose and fix issues rather than just alerting them to problems.
  • Developer-friendly design
    The platform is built with developers in mind, offering a clean interface and developer-centric workflows that reduce the friction typically associated with error monitoring and debugging tools.
  • Affordable for small teams
    CodeLighthouse positions itself as a cost-effective solution for smaller development teams and startups that need error monitoring without the premium price tag of larger enterprise-focused competitors.
